Display "no signal" when monitor plugged by displayport

Hey, everybody. I've looked through a lot of information, but didn't find it useful for me.
I have a 6600XT and the problem is that when I connect the monitor only to the display port, after booting bios and initial booting windows(11pro 22H) the monitor shows "no signal", although the computer is working, it can be cured if you switch off the computer via the power button (press 5 sec) and switch on again - everything works fine until the next shutdown (if you reboot, everything is fine). And this behaviour happens only for DP, if you connect the monitor via HDMI, there will be no problems.
What I tried to do:
1. uninstall/completely clean and reinstall drivers(23.7.2)
2. Swapped different DP ports/changed cables
3. "I turned on UEFI and set the CSM auto" from this thread (https://community.amd.com/t5/drivers-software/quot-displayport-no-signal-quot-after-installing-the-g...After doing this, the monitor first switches off, then switches on again and shows just a black screen
4. I also restored the Power Plan, turned off sleep for the monitors and a lot of other little things from the internet.

Any other thoughts on what can be done?

My specs:

Asus ROG Strix X470-F Gaming (BIOS Version 6202)

Ryzen 7 5800x

Radeon RX 6600 XT Sapphire Hellbound

Power Supply: Hipro 850W
